project-nova vs javalens-mcp

project-nova: A multi-agent AI architecture that connects 25+ specialized agents through n8n and MCP servers. Project NOVA routes requests to domain-specific experts, enabling control of applications from knowledge bases to DAWs, home automation to development tools. Includes system prompts, Dockerfiles, and workflows for a complete AI assistant ecosystem.; javalens-mcp: MCP server providing semantic Java code analysis for AI agents. Built on Eclipse JDT with tools for navigation, refactoring, search, and metrics.
